    THE ADJUSTABLE loss characteristics obtained in the A and B equalizers are shown by the curves of Figure 1. These curves show the maximum adjustment range above and below a reference loss which is approximately 40 decibels in each equalizer. Pairs of curves are identified by a number corresponding to the line-up frequency in kilocycles. The loss can be adjusted continuously or in small steps to fall on curves intermediate to those shown. All intermediate curves are approximately proportional to the limiting cases shown.
